WebSt. Vincent and The Grenadines Real Estate, Economy and Infrastructure Agriculture in Saint Vincent and the Grenadines is dominated by the banana crop, which remains the most important sector of an essentially lower-middle income economy. Banana cropping employs 60% of the work force and accounts for 50% of the merchandise exports. WebDec 11, 2016 · Symbols of Saint Vincent and the Grenadines. 1.
